Obituary


Pearlie Mae Bassett passed away at the age of 83 on Tuesday, June 8, 2021, at her residence.  Her passing followed a short illness.

She was a graduate of Austin High School.  Prior to retirement, she owned and operated Bassett Boarding Home for mentally challenged adults for 40 years.

She was a member of Emmanuel United Presbyterian Church.

Preceded in death by husband of 58 years, Elbert Bassett, Sr; daughter, Vanessa Truitt; son-in-law, Nelson Truitt; granddaughter, Sevoka Bell; great grandson, Jonah Colbert; mother, Sallie Mae Tate; grandparents, Thomas and Cliffie Tate; sister, Nancy Tate; best friend, Bernice “Tot” manning and several in-laws, uncles, aunts, cousins, and friends. 

Left to cherish her memory are son, Elbert Bassett, Jr.; daughter, Artheria “Nenna” Bassett; grandchildren, Kipling Colbert, Sr., Michael (Tiehish) Colbert, Jessica Bassett, Courtney Bassett, Michael Starnes, Jade Bassett, Branden Bassett, Elbert “Tre” Bassett III; 13 great grandchildren; siblings, Melvin Tate, Jewell Whitson, and Christine Tate; brother-in-law, Harold Bassett; sisters-in-law, Gloria Bassett and Jossilean Bassett; also, a host of other family and friends too numerous to name.

The family would like to thank Amedisys Hospice Care for their exemplary care and kindness.
